WebOct 2, 2015 · Pure Resistive AC Circuit The circuit containing only a pure resistance of R ohms in the AC circuit is known as Pure Resistive AC Circuit. The presence of inductance and capacitance does not exist in a purely resistive circuit. Total power in an AC circuit, both dissipated and absorbed/returned is ... flowers requiring little waterWebPure Resistive AC Circuit If an AC circuit only consists of a pure resistance, then that circuit will be called as Pure Resistive AC Circuit. There is no inductor or capacitor involved in this type of AC circuit.
